  • Gall fort
My native district happens to be Galle. Galle Fort is a place that many people remember when they say Galle. I can take the photo of Galle Fort as one of the most beautiful photos among the pictures I have collected.


Galle Fort is a fort built by the Portuguese. It was completed in 1588.It was later modernized by the Dutch in the 17th century. Currently, it is an ancient place with a history of 400 years.It is a wonderful product gifted to the world by the Portuguese. The United Nations has recognized that Galle Fort is of ancient value. It is a fine example of Dutch architecture.  Also known as Dutch Fort or Galle Wall. The Dutch Fort has been renovated. Galle Fort is a major tourist attraction in Sri Lanka. It is an architectural and archaeological heritage of Sri Lanka.
                 Currently, two gates are used to enter the fort. Many government office buildings have been maintained around the fort wall until today. They are currently being phased out. Galle Fort, designated as a World Heritage Site, is a beautiful and ancient treasure. Galle Fort is located on the southeast coast of Sri Lanka.

  • Galle Beach 

Galle is the capital city in the southern province of Sri Lanka. It is spread over 6.5 square miles. It has also been named a World Heritage City by UNESCO. Galle has been known as a trading city since ancient times. Galle port is known as a unique port due to its location in the Indian Ocean and some scholars believe that Tarshish, the great trading city of South Asia mentioned in the old Bible, may be Galle.

The sea of ​​Galle is connected with the port. Its value is even higher because of that. It can also be said that tourists are attracted to Galle city because of this beautiful sea.   • Sigiriya
The trip to Sigiriya was very fun. I left this trip with my group of friends. We had a very fun and happy journey.


This is one of the beautiful photos in my picture collection. This is Sigiriya.Sigiriya is known as Sigiriya/Singakrila in Tamil. A river located in the Kimbissa area of ​​Matale district near the city of Dambulla in the Central Province of Sri Lanka. It is a site of historical and archaeological importance dominated by a massive rock column approximately 180 m (590 ft) high.Legend has it that Sigiriya was a fort built by King Kasyapa. Sigiri Fort has a long history.Chosen by King Kasyapa (477-495 AD) for his new capital. He built his palace on top of this rock and decorated its sides with colorful murals. On a small plateau about half way up this rock he built a gate in the form of a huge lion. The name of the place is derived from this structure - Sinhagiri, Sinha Parvataya.






  • Kandalama Wawa
Kandalam Lake is an ancient lake located in the village of Kandalam in the Dambulla region of Sri Lanka. It consists of a dam about 21 meters (69 feet) high and 1,600 meters (5,200 feet) wide. The water collected from the reservoir is used for water supply purposes in the region.
                            The reservoir has a maximum length of 4.8 km and a maximum width of 2.3 km, spread over an area of ​​about 102 square km. The total water capacity of the reservoir is about 33300000 cubic meters.Due to the beautiful surroundings of the reservoir and the presence of water throughout the year, Kandalam Reservoir has been identified as a popular tourist destination in Sri Lanka today.

  • Rangiri Dambulu Rajamaha Viharaya 

Dambulla Rajamaha Viharaya is a Rajamaha Vihara located in Matale district in central Sri Lanka. It is the largest and best preserved cave temple complex in Sri Lanka. The peak that emerges from the adjacent plain rises 160 m to the sky. There are more than 80 documented caves around here. Of these, the main attractions are contained in 5 caves containing statues and paintings. These paintings and statues are associated with Lord Buddha and his life. There are a total of 153 Buddha statues, statues of 3 Sri Lankan kings and 4 statues of gods and goddesses. Among the 4 mentioned later, there are two idols of Hindu Gods Vishnu and Gana Devi. The frescoes are spread over an area of ​​2,100 m.Among the paintings found on the walls are the Buddha's first sermon by a monster and the Buddha's first sermon.
                          Before climbing a rock like Sigiriya, or when going on another pilgrimage, Bodu devotees do not forget to visit this temple and pray.

  • Wasana Hasthiya

Everyone likes to see elephants. I also like to see and collect photos of elephants. Meanwhile, while we were visiting Kataragama, I was able to get a photo of Vasana Hasthirajaya almost by chance.
                           Found in a forested area of ​​Anuradhapura district, this calf was brought to the Pinnawala Elephant Orphanage in the year 1978 by Wimala Kannangara, who was a minister at the time, and offered it to the Ruhunu Maha Kataragama Temple. Since then, this elephant is in the custody of Ruhunu Maha Kataragama Temple. Vasana Aetha, who claims to have a very attractive and radiant appearance, is currently 48 years old. Height is about 10 feet.At present, Ajith Ashoka Liyanage is acting as the keeper of Vasana Elephant and he has been taking care of Vasana for about twenty years now.
                               The lucky elephant is highly respected by the people. Vasana Athu succeeds in becoming the same as King Atraju of Nedungamuwe who we remember with Senkadagala Esala Perahara.
